Chapter 8 Test Form 2c Geometry Chapter 8 Test Form 2C Geometry This chapter test focusing on Form 2C in Geometry is designed to evaluate your understanding of key concepts and skills covered in Chapter 8 The test will assess your ability to apply these concepts to solve problems and demonstrate your mastery of the subject matter Structure of the Test The test will consist of multiplechoice questions shortanswer questions and possibly one or two longer problems The questions will cover a wide range of topics including but not limited to Angles and their properties Classifying angles Acute obtuse right straight reflex Angle pairs Complementary supplementary vertical adjacent Angle relationships in triangles and quadrilaterals Triangles Classifying triangles Scalene isosceles equilateral Anglesum property The sum of interior angles in a triangle Exterior angle theorem An exterior angle is equal to the sum of the two remote interior angles Triangle Inequality Theorem Congruent triangles SSS SAS ASA AAS HL postulates and theorems Similar triangles AA SAS SSS similarity postulates and theorems Quadrilaterals Classifying quadrilaterals Parallelogram rectangle rhombus square trapezoid kite Properties of parallelograms Opposite sides are congruent opposite angles are congruent diagonals bisect each other Properties of other quadrilaterals Special quadrilaterals and their relationships Sample Questions Here are some examples of the types of questions you might find on the test 2 MultipleChoice 1 Which of the following angle pairs are complementary a 30 and 60 b 45 and 45 c 90 and 90 d 120 and 60 2 In a triangle two angles measure 50 and 70 What is the measure of the third angle a 60 b 120 c 100 d 90 3 What is the name of a quadrilateral with four right angles and four congruent sides a Rectangle b Rhombus c Square d Trapezoid ShortAnswer 1 Explain the difference between congruent and similar triangles 2 Prove that the opposite angles of a parallelogram are congruent 3 Find the value of x in the given figure Insert a diagram of a triangle with two angles labeled and one angle marked as x Longer Problems 1 A farmer has a triangular field with sides measuring 100 meters 150 meters and 200 meters a Is the field a right triangle Justify your answer b Calculate the area of the field c The farmer wants to fence a rectangular area within the field What is the maximum area of a rectangle that can be enclosed within the triangle Tips for Success Review the chapter Thoroughly go over the notes examples and exercises from Chapter 8 Practice problems Work through as many practice problems as possible This will help you understand the concepts and build confidence 3 Understand the definitions Be familiar with the definitions of key terms like angle triangle quadrilateral congruence and similarity Learn the postulates and theorems Memorize the important postulates and theorems related to angles triangles and quadrilaterals Study the diagrams Pay attention to the diagrams provided in the problems and use them to visualize the relationships between geometric figures Show your work Write out all your steps clearly and neatly This will help you avoid errors and make it easier for the teacher to follow your reasoning Dont panic If you get stuck on a problem take a deep breath and move on to another You can always come back to it later Conclusion The Chapter 8 test is an important opportunity to demonstrate your understanding of geometry concepts By reviewing the material practicing problems and following the tips above you can be wellprepared to succeed on the test Remember the goal is to understand the concepts not just memorize formulas Good luck
